Output 7ea1595461a42474809560d2b64fa4abdfe615e2f2700a81df409482e7e606aa:0

value
139000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c71512ff21562283d9147c9bfb9bba86562d965 OP_EQUAL
address
3FxD5t7XU3s8Dk9LYz91zx5gpzmjW8iZVu
transaction
7ea1595461a42474809560d2b64fa4abdfe615e2f2700a81df409482e7e606aa
confirmations
268827
spent
true